Gaspard Corrette

Gaspard Corrette (c. 1671 – before 1733) was a French composer and organist. He was born around 1671, probably in Rouen, Province of Normandy, where he served as the organist for the church of St-Herbland. In approximately 1720 he moved to Paris.
